Tyler Stout is from the Pacific Northwest and has done many pop movie posters. His work has been featured on many snowboards by companies such as Burton, Lib Tech, Forum and others.

Ranchos Church Screen print, Late 1940's Signed lower right (see photo) Titled lower left (see photo) Edition: Unknown This image depicts the famous church San Francisco de Asis Mission Church in Ranchos de Taos. It was built between 1772 and 1816. It was importailized in American Art History by Georgia O'Keefe and Ansel Adams. Courtesy of Fred McCraw Anna Barry (née Anna Barshefsky), painter, printmaker and teacher, was born to Russian émigrés Max and Ida Goldberg Barshefsky on 20 May 1909 in Philadelphia, Pennsylvania. In the 1930 U.S. Federal Census her family name is changed to Barish and they are listed as living in Bronx, New York. It is not yet known where she had formal art training but she was listed as a teacher on the 1940 U.S. Census. She married artist Ira Moskowitz on 13 November 1938 and they began frequenting New Mexico. They befriended such luminaries as Mabel Dodge Lujan, Georgia O’Keeffe, Oscar Berninghaus, and many others who had become attracted to the unique landscape. Barry and Moskowitz moved to Taos, New Mexico in 1944 and remained until 1949 when they returned to New York. One can’t help but wonder if Anna Barry studied with serigrapher/painter Louie Ewing...
